In forensic biology, the significance of PSA is that

Explanation:
PSA stands for prostate-specific antigen, a protein produced in seminal plasma. In forensic biology, testing for PSA is used to indicate the presence of seminal fluid in a sample. Because PSA is abundant in semen and relatively specific to it, a positive PSA result is treated as strong evidence that semen was present. This is why it’s the best answer among the options: it directly points to semen presence, whereas the other statements refer to sperm motility, blood type, or saliva, which PSA testing does not address. In practice, PSA testing serves as a screening tool for semen, often followed by additional tests (like microscopy for sperm or DNA analysis) if needed.
